Home for the Holidays – Summerville, SC

December 12, 2008 by etalentino

Red Christmas 2006 - 236F
First Federal presents Home for the Holidays at The Ponds. Holiday music and dance performed by local school children, arts and crafts vendors and a marshmallow/hot dog roasting pit will usher in Home for the Holidays. Bring beach chairs or blankets for seating and enjoy a festive evening of holiday cheer in the setting of one of Summerville’s scenic residential communities. This event takes place at the Amphitheatre at the entrance to The Ponds (on the left) on Highway 17A just outside of Summerville. Admission is $5 per car and proceeds will benefit the newest Summerville YMCA facility, scheduled to open in January at The Ponds.

The Nutcracker – Charleston, SC

December 11, 2008 by etalentino

grace in winter 2Charleston Ballet theatre presents The Nutcracker. It’s Charleston circa 1865 and families are filling the streets and the market of downtown in a last minute rush for gifts and decorations. Young Maria is presented with the gift of a cherished authentic Nutcracker. With a little help from Uncle Drosselmeyer she is transported on a world tour through lands of fantasy beyond her imagination. This Charleston holiday tradition celebrates the magic of the holiday spirit and the kid that remains inside us all.

Town of Mount Pleasant Christmas Parade – South Carolina

December 11, 2008 by etalentino

More than 100 floats will march down Coleman Boulevard as the Mount Pleasant Holiday Parade set sails to the delight of thousands of residents and visitors. Immediately following the Fireworks at 5:30 PM, the parade will begin at 5:45 PM at the intersection of Coleman and Pelzer Drive. It will continue past Shem Creek to conclude at the Sea Island Shopping Center around 7:15 PM.
